swift -> AES 加解密

 

使用 https://github.com/adow/SecrecySwift 的模块 

 

先 下载 下来 放到 XCODE项目的根目录 ,就是和 原始项目的 XXX.xcodeproj 文件在一个文件夹

 

然后 将 secrecy 的 SecrecySwift.xcodeproj 拖到 XCODE 工具 中的 项目 根目录 


swift -> AES 加解密
 

然后是 

 

在你的项目下,选择 Targets , General 中添加 Embedded Binaries, 选择 Secrecy.framework, 确保 Build Phases 中的 Link Binary with Libraries 中有 Secrecy.framework;

 

然后 是在你要用的地方 

import Secrecy

 

如果提示 什么 SWIFT 3.0 , 2.3 版本错什么的  参考以下解决


swift -> AES 加解密
 

 

AES 的解密 

print("re:"+"im encode result".aesEBCDecryptFromBase64(key)!);

 

可解 php与java通用AES加密解密算法 中的 AES 加密